People in need of a place to boast about their sporting, work or other life achievements have a new social network to turn to, called BragThis.com. The New York-based network invites prospective
members to "check your modesty at the door" before they create a profile and publicize their accomplishments.
After creating a profile, braggarts can start adding their "Boasts" or
bragging rights. Users upload photos, audio or video clips as part of their sworn testimony regarding an achievement, and receive digital certificates, trophies, and points added to their total score.
Members with the highest scores can compete via the BragThis.com Leader Board to win prizes, and of course, bragging rights.
Boast-worthy deeds can also be shared across member profiles on other
social networks including MySpace and Facebook. Members can also order memorabilia like mugs, T-shirts and mouse pads emblazoned with their Boast certificates and accomplishments.
